Professor Bradley Evans is a distinguished Earth observation and remote sensing specialist at the University of New England, where he holds a position in the Faculty of Science, Agriculture, Business and Law within the School of Environmental and Rural Science. His expertise spans environmental science, biodiversity conservation, and the application of hyperspectral imaging spectroscopy to solve real-world environmental challenges. Previously, he has held significant positions including Director of Australia's Terrestrial Ecosystem Research Network and Director of Sydney Informatics Hub at The University of Sydney. His work integrates hyperspectral imaging with ecological modeling to address critical issues such as koala habitat mapping, forest health assessment, and water quality monitoring. He has pioneered approaches using plant fluorescence to model growth patterns and has contributed significantly to NASA's OCO2 mission. His recent work emphasizes the development of open-source tools for hyperspectral imaging, making advanced remote sensing more accessible to researchers worldwide. His research is supported by substantial grants including the $198K NSW Department of Environment Koala's in the Landscape project (2023), the University of Sydney's Koala's in the Air project ($70K), and significant funding for the OpenHSI initiative. He has been a Chief Investigator for the Australian Research Council Training Centre on CubeSats, UAVs and Their Applications, securing funding for innovative remote sensing projects. His work with NASA JPL's Surface Biology and Geology Study and collaborations with international space agencies demonstrates the global impact of his research. At the University of New England since 2023, Professor Evans has established the Earth Observation Laboratory with a special focus on water and wildlife habitat (particularly koalas) and riverine water quality. He serves as Vice President of Earth Observation Australia and participates in the AquaWatch Steering Committee for the Commonwealth Department of Defence. His laboratory actively collaborates with industry partners like HyVista Corporation and academic institutions including The University of Sydney. The lab emphasizes open-source approaches to remote sensing technology, exemplified by the OpenHSI project, which has created accessible hyperspectral imaging solutions for researchers worldwide.
